Job description

The Preadmission Testing Registered Nurse (PAT RN) is responsible for providing comprehensive preoperative nursing assessments to ensure patients are safe and prepared for surgery. The PAT RN reviews patient medical histories, medications, laboratory and diagnostic results, and identifies potential risks that may impact the surgical plan. This position works collaboratively with surgeons, anesthesia providers, primary care providers, and multidisciplinary teams to ensure all required testing, documentation, and clearances are completed prior to the day of surgery.

  • Perform comprehensive preoperative nursing assessments in person and by telephone.
  • Review medical history, surgical history, allergies, medications, and current health status.
  • Identify high-risk patients and escalate concerns to anesthesia or the appropriate provider.
  • Coordinate required laboratory studies, diagnostic testing, medical clearances, and specialty consultations.
  • Provide patient education regarding preoperative instructions, medication management, fasting guidelines, infection prevention, and postoperative expectations.
  • Verify completion and accuracy of required documentation including H&P, consents, and physician orders.
  • Collaborate with physician offices, scheduling, registration, anesthesia, and perioperative staff to ensure patients are appropriately prepared.
  • Review abnormal laboratory or diagnostic results and communicate findings according to established policies.
  • Utilize critical thinking and evidence-based practice to identify barriers that could delay or cancel surgery.
  • Maintain compliance with CMS, DNV, AORN, hospital policies, and regulatory requirements.
  • Accurately document assessments and communications within the electronic medical record.
  • Participate in quality improvement initiatives, patient safety activities, and departmental education.
  • Maintain patient confidentiality and uphold professional nursing standards.

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:

  • Excellent clinical assessment and prioritization skills.
  • Ability to recognize and respond appropriately to changing patient conditions.
  • Strong communication and interdisciplinary collaboration.
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ment.
  • Commitment to patient safety, quality outcomes, and exceptional customer service.

This position plays an essential role in reducing surgical delays and cancellations while ensuring patients receive safe, high-quality perioperative care through thorough preoperative evaluation and coordination.
